The Nigerians in Diaspora Commission says it will investigate the alleged murder of a Nigerian student by a group of Chinese citizens in the Philippines.

This is contained in a statement by Mr Abdur-Rahman Balogun, Head of Media, Public Relations, and Protocol Unit of NiDCOM. According to the statement, the investigation is intended to unravel the circumstances surrounding the death of the student identified as Ikem. “The attention of Nigerians in Diaspora Commission has been drawn to a viral social media news item on the death of a Nigerian student, identified as Ikem, who was allegedly murdered by a group of Chinese in the Republic of Philippines.
